Job Openings Applications Developer

About the job Applications Developer

We are looking for an Applications Developer to join our growing team. This role involves designing, developing, testing, and maintaining high-quality software applications and collaborating with stakeholders and a team of IT professionals to ensure our business needs are met.

Responsibilities:

1. Collaborate with stakeholders to translate business requirements into technical specifications and application features.

2. Design and develop robust, scalable, and user-friendly software applications.

3. Write clean, efficient, well-documented code using appropriate programming languages and tools.

4. Conduct unit and integration testing to ensure application quality and functionality.

5. Troubleshoot and debug applications to identify and resolve issues.

6. Participate in code reviews and contribute to improving development processes.

7. Maintain and update existing applications, incorporating new features and enhancements.

8. Create technical documentation and user manuals.

As an Applications Developer, it is crucial to stay up-to-date with the latest technologies and industry best practices. This commitment to continuous learning and innovation is not only beneficial for your professional growth but also for our company's success.

Qualifications:

1. Bachelor's degree in Computer Science, Software Engineering, or a related field.

2. 2 years of experience in software development, particularly in application development.

3. Proficiency in one or more programming languages, such as

4. Strong understanding of software development methodologies and principles.

5. Experience with database design and management.

6. Experience with testing and debugging tools.

7. Excellent analytical, problem-solving, and communication skills.

8. Ability to work effectively independently and as part of a team.

Bonus Points (Optional):

1. Experience with cloud platforms like AWS, Azure, or Google Cloud

2. Certifications in application development

3. Experience in Agile development environments

Benefits:

Our company's benefits, including health insurance, paid time off, and a retirement plan, are designed to ensure our employees feel valued and cared for.

ONLY CANDIDATES RESIDENT AND AUTHORIZED TO WORK IN THE UNITED STATES WILL BE CONSIDERED